MEMORANDUM OPINION

Before Justices Bridges, Lang, and Schenck
Opinion by Justice Bridges

In this accelerated appeal, appellant challenges the trial court's order denying his motion for a personal recognizance bond or to reduce his appeal bond to $5000. By judgment dated June 15, 2015, this Court affirmed appellant's underlying conviction. See Arthur v. State, No. 05-14-00439-CR, (Tex. App.—Dallas June 15, 2015, no pet. h.) (mem. op., not designated for publication). Therefore, the issues raised in this accelerated appeal are moot. See Freeman v. State, 828 S.W.2d 179, 181-82 (Tex. App.—Houston [14th Dist.] 1992, pet. ref'd) (cause becomes moot when appellate court's judgment cannot have any practical legal effect upon controversy).

We dismiss this accelerated appeal as moot. Do Not Publish
